Runbook: ContrastGate audit job. Runs nightly against the Larkfield design system. If the audit fails, check the crawler first — most failures are stale page snapshots, not real contrast regressions. Re-run with a fresh crawl before filing anything. Thresholds follow WCAG AA by default; AAA mode is opt-in per component. Do not edit thresholds in the dashboard; they are config-managed. The current configuration values for the audit service are listed below.

config for yahof-tajop:
zorath:
  pin: 7493
  metrics_host: metrics.zorath.tolvaqsys.internal
  tenant: praiel
  seal: seal_fd9cd4f1

Quick heads-up on Pinwheel UI versioning: we cut a minor release every sprint, and anything touching component props needs a changeset file in the PR. No changeset, no merge — the bot will nag you. Majors are rare and go through the design council first. The full policy, with examples of what counts as breaking, lives on the internal page below.

wiki page, bahip-yahip: https://grafana.qirvanlabs.corp/browse/display/projects/cc3a1b9dbfc9

Subject: DeployBot access for your on-call rotation

Hi Marisol,

Welcome to the rotation. DeployBot posts status updates for every Quillware release to the ops channel and answers queries like "status staging" or "last deploy fern-api." If the bot goes quiet during your shift, restart it before paging the platform team — nine times out of ten that resolves it.

Setup steps, command reference, and escalation notes are on the internal runbook page here:

dashboard of yagug-yafop = https://sonarqube.zarqeldata.corp/pipeline/run/ticket/job/a05c978b94bd721e

Subject: Key rotation for Flagwright rollout framework

Hi — before you approve PR #412, note that we rotated the Flagwright control-plane key as part of the quarterly schedule. The old key stops working Friday at 17:00 UTC, so any stale fixtures referencing it will fail CI. Please verify the staged rollout config against the new credential. For reference, the new key is below.

app token of fajop-fahif = qvz4-AnML

Step 6: Drain the Proctorline exam queue before cutover. Pause intake, wait for in-flight proctoring sessions to flush, confirm queue depth is zero in the Lanternview dashboard. Then push the new consumer build to the standby pool. The push must be signed; verify against the key below.

deploy key for tawef-fahaf: bky13_g3HEideuTscRu